Cultural Context
Etymology
Composed of lid, mouth, and child. Child receiving with mouth.
Symbolism
Enjoy, pleasure, receive. Represents receiving.

Frequently Asked Questions
What does 享 mean in Japanese?
享 means enjoy, receive, undergo, answer (phone), take, get, catch.
How do you read 享?
On'yomi: キョウ、コウ (KYOU, KOU). Kun'yomi: う.ける (ukeru).
How many strokes does 享 have?
享 has 8 strokes. Its radical is 亠 (lid).
